Output 3a160e83df6603a56fccc91db210d6ea3aad1af179ca799dea95931419ac19df:1662

value
664
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8ec77a48c5bfc72248d87265dce5f29eab8b461f49a02083fab8a953140551a
address
bc1pmrk80fyvt078yfydsun9mnjl984t3drp7jdqyzpl4w9f2v2q25dqv7lalq
transaction
3a160e83df6603a56fccc91db210d6ea3aad1af179ca799dea95931419ac19df
spent
true